Recently, the team at Vive Brant responded to a furnace repair in Brantford after a homeowner noticed their system was producing intermittent heat. The furnace would start heating, shut down unexpectedly, and then try to restart a pattern that's both frustrating and common in the colder months.
The Issue: Stop-and-Start Heating
At first, the furnace seemed to work normally:
Thermostat called for heat, burners ignited, and warm air flowed.
Then, the system shut off mid-cycle and tried restarting.
No error codes were showing but the problem was clear.
This type of behavior often signals a hidden safety or airflow issue, which is exactly what our team set out to diagnose.
What Our Technicians Found
Once on site, the Vive Brant team inspected the furnace and observed the heating sequence in real time. The burners were igniting properly, but the system was shutting down mid-cycle.
After running diagnostic tests, it was discovered that one of the furnace pressure switches was opening intermittently, causing the gas valve to lose power and shut the system down as a safety measure.
Further inspection revealed loose exhaust vent connections, which were affecting proper airflow and pressure inside the system. This brief loss of pressure was enough to trigger the shutdowns.
The Solution: Correcting Airflow and Ensuring Safe Operation
The team secured the exhaust vent connections and verified that the inducer motor was operating at the proper pressure. In addition, the technicians:
- Checked and cleared all condensate drains
- Cleaned the flame sensor
- Monitored the furnace through multiple full heating cycles
After extended testing, the furnace continued to operate normally, providing consistent heat without interruption.
Why Intermittent Furnace Heat Shouldn't Be Ignored
Many homeowners assume inconsistent heat is a minor issue or thermostat-related, but in reality, it's often a warning sign. Left unresolved, problems like this can lead to:
- Unexpected furnace breakdowns
- Increased energy costs
- Reduced furnace lifespan
- No heat when you need it most
